Observation

An approach to collecting job- and performance-related information by direct observation of jobholders by a specialist.

Job Analysis

The process of studying and collecting information about a job’s tasks, responsibilities, and the skills required.

Industry Standards

Established norms and guidelines within a specific industry that dictate quality, safety, and operational procedures.
